Ingredients

2 cups chopped fresh broccoli
1/4 cup chopped green pepper
1/4 cup chopped fresh mushrooms
2 green onions , including green tops
1 garlic clove , minced
2 teaspoons vegetable oil
2 cups chopped cooked ham , divided
1 1/2 cups shredded swiss cheese , divided
1 unbaked pastry shell
4 eggs , beaten
1 dash ground pepper or 1 dash Tabasco sauce
1 cup half-and-half cream
This Bruncheon Ham 'n Swiss Pie is the perfect dish to serve for a filling breakfast or brunch. It's an easy way to use up leftover ham and vegetables and is a great way to start your day off with a balanced meal. The combination of ham, Swiss cheese, and freshly sautéed vegetables gives this dish a great savory flavor, while the pastry shell adds a nice buttery crunch. This pie can be enjoyed hot or cold and is sure to be a hit with anyone who loves a good, hearty breakfast.

Instructions

1.Preheat oven to 375°F.
2.In a medium skillet, sauté broccoli, green pepper, mushrooms, green onions, and garlic in vegetable oil until tender.
3.Layer half of the ham, half of the cheese, and all of the cooked vegetable mixture in the prepared pastry shell.
4.In a medium bowl, whisk together the eggs, half-and-half cream, and pepper or Tabasco sauce. Pour into the pastry shell.
5.Top with the remaining ham and cheese.
6.Bake for 40-45 minutes or until a knife inserted near the center comes out clean. Let stand for 10 minutes before slicing and serving.

HEALTH & BENEFITS

This dish contains protein and vegetables, making it a well-rounded meal. The broccoli is high in fiber, vitamin C, and other nutrients, while the ham is a good source of protein and iron. However, due to the high fat and calorie content, it should still be enjoyed in moderation as part of a balanced diet.
